Benefits of Making Use Of a Stabilizer



The application of a stabilizer in archery uses countless advantages that boost an archer's performance and general shooting experience. To start with, a stabilizer helps to reduce the vibrations created upon release of the arrowhead. These resonances can trigger the bow to torque or twist, resulting in inaccurate shots. By soaking up and moistening these vibrations, the stabilizer boosts the security of the bow, permitting more constant and exact shots.


Second of all, a stabilizer assists to balance the bow by including weight to the front end. This weight circulation combats the all-natural tendency of the bow to tip onward upon launch, minimizing the amount of movement and improving the archer's ability to keep objective on target.

Moreover, a stabilizer raises the total security of the bow, making it easier for the archer to hold steady during the aiming process. This enhanced stability not only boosts precision however likewise assists to minimize tiredness, allowing the archer to keep proper type and concentration for longer periods of time.


Last but not least, a stabilizer can additionally function as a shock absorber, minimizing the shock and recoil experienced upon launch. This not just enhances the comfort of capturing however also minimizes the risk of injury or stress on the archer's body.

Factors to Take Into Consideration When Selecting a Stabilizer



When selecting a stabilizer for your bow, it is necessary to consider a number of elements that will certainly contribute to its total effectiveness and viability for your specific shooting design. The very first variable to consider is the size of the stabilizer. Stabilizers are available in various sizes, ranging from brief to long. Longer stabilizers typically provide a lot more stability and equilibrium, however they imp source can additionally be much heavier and harder to maneuver. Much shorter stabilizers, on the various other hand, offer much better maneuverability yet may sacrifice some security.


An additional variable to take into consideration is the weight of the stabilizer. The weight of the stabilizer can influence the balance of your bow.

Tips for Properly Setting Up and Readjusting a Stabilizer



Proper installation and modification of a stabilizer is essential for maximizing its performance and making certain optimal shooting precision. When mounting a stabilizer, it is essential to adhere to a couple of key actions to ensure its performance. Initially, figure out the ideal length of the stabilizer based upon your capturing design and choices. Longer stabilizers give more stability yet can be less manoeuvrable, while much shorter stabilizers supply increased maneuverability however might give up stability. As soon as you have actually selected the ideal size, affix the stabilizer to the bow using the given placing hardware. Guarantee that the stabilizer is securely fastened and aligned with the bow's riser.


After mounting the stabilizer, it is required to make modifications to attain the preferred equilibrium and shot consistency. Begin by readjusting the weight distribution along the stabilizer. In addition, think about readjusting the angle of the stabilizer to adjust the shot.
